具有线性时间复杂度的嵌套循环是指嵌套循环的执行时间与输入规模成正比,即随着输入规模的增加,执行时间也会线性增长。
在编程中,嵌套循环是指在一个循环体内部包含另一个循环体。常见的嵌套循环包括二重循环、三重循环等。嵌套循环的时间复杂度通常用大O表示法来表示,例如O(n^2)表示二重循环的时间复杂度为平方级别。
嵌套循环的应用场景非常广泛,特别是在需要对多维数据结构进行遍历和操作的情况下。例如,对于二维数组的每个元素进行操作、图像处理中的像素遍历、矩阵运算等都可能涉及到嵌套循环。
在云计算领域,具有线性时间复杂度的嵌套循环在数据处理、算法优化等方面具有重要意义。通过合理设计和优化嵌套循环,可以提高程序的执行效率和性能。
腾讯云提供了一系列云计算相关的产品和服务,其中包括适用于嵌套循环优化的计算资源、存储资源、数据处理工具等。具体推荐的产品和产品介绍链接地址如下:
以上是腾讯云提供的一些与嵌套循环优化相关的产品和服务,通过利用这些产品和服务,开发者可以更好地应对具有线性时间复杂度的嵌套循环问题,提高程序的执行效率和性能。
领取专属 10元无门槛券
手把手带您无忧上云